Default SC10 Gearing, 7.5T?

What Gearing are any of you guys running on SC10's?

I'm going to be running a 7.5t (Novak) but not sure where to start really.....

Im presuming you want a gearing for the Hereford race this weekend? I run a 7.5 there and 19/87 is spot on. Although, this weekends track may be slightly bigger as were using the whole hall. It will be a good starting point though and certainly isnt slow
